1. Start with the correct geographic boundary

The U.S. Census Bureau records Parole as a census-designated place in Maryland and places it in Anne Arundel County. Its 2020–2024 ACS five-year population estimate is 17,229, with a margin of error of 1,270. That is descriptive geographic information, not evidence of legal demand, competition, search volume, leads, cases, or revenue. For a firm evaluating Programmatic SEO, the distinction matters: a page for Parole should not silently represent every community in Anne Arundel County, and a countywide plan should not be presented as though it were only a Parole strategy.

Recommended approach

Decide whether Parole belongs in a city-and-service footprint, an Anne Arundel County footprint, or both. Document the exact geographic names that may appear in navigation, page titles, internal links, and reporting. Confirm that each location reflects an area the firm actually serves and that the page will not imply an office or physical presence that has not been established.

3. Require local substance instead of interchangeable copy

Google’s guidance says scaled pages need original value, accuracy, and relevance, and that automation does not guarantee crawling, indexing, or search visibility. Bosseo’s public product text says its pages are intended to include state statutes, court rules, filing procedures, and local detail rather than spun filler. Those statements create a quality requirement for a Parole page: changing the location name is not enough. The page should explain what is genuinely relevant to a person seeking that service in Maryland and should avoid unsupported claims about local courts, neighborhoods, offices, or outcomes.

Recommended approach

Set a substantive review standard before approving the footprint. Ask whether each page answers a distinct question, uses accurate Maryland legal information, identifies the firm’s actual service scope, and avoids copied paragraphs with only the place name changed. Keep legal explanations current and send material changes through the firm’s normal legal review.

5. Connect visibility decisions to qualified inquiries

Bosseo’s public product text describes rank tracking and an ROI Dashboard that can connect tracked rankings, visits, calls, leads, and retainers. The available public information does not establish what results a Parole firm will receive, how many inquiries will be qualified, or whether any particular page will rank. A responsible evaluation therefore needs a definition of “qualified inquiry” that the firm controls, rather than treating page count, impressions, or rankings as case value.

Recommended approach

Agree in advance on the events worth reviewing: the relevant page or location, the service requested, whether the caller or form submission is within the firm’s practice, and whether the matter proceeds to the firm’s next intake stage. Review reporting alongside call and intake records. Treat rankings as visibility measurements, not as substitutes for eligibility, consultation quality, signed matters, or revenue.
